NVSU Staff Mobility within Erasmus+ Program is Picking Up Speed

Development of academic mobility of teachers is one of the priority directions of the international activity in NVSU. Academic mobility provides an opportunity to continue education, improve particular skills, and acquire experience in teaching or research work abroad.

Every year together with the European partner universities NVSU takes part in the Erasmus + program competition (Key Action 1: Learning Mobility of Individuals) to receive funding for academic mobility of students and teachers. Following the results of the contest in 2016, Nizhnevartovsk State University was awarded grants for the implementation of mobility with the JAMK University of Applied Sciences in Jyvaskyla (Finland) and the University College of Southern Denmark (Denmark). The Erasmus + Scholarship is the most prestigious European grant for students and teachers. The Scholarship covers all costs associated with studying at a foreign university (transportation costs, accommodation, visa costs, etc.).

                                          

According to the transparency requirements of the Erasmus + program, Nizhnevartovsk University regularly announces calls for the participation of teachers in the mobility projects with partner universities. Following the results of the 2017 competition, mobility grants were awarded to the following staff members of NVNU:1

  1. Olga Shakhova, Head of PhD Department, Assistant Professor, Department for Humanities Social Studies and Tourism  - JAMK University of Applied Sciences, Jyvaskyla (Finland)
  2. Yana Kraychinskaya - Jean Monnet Program Coordinator, International Office, Lecturer, Department for Linguistics and Translation  - JAMK University of Applied Sciences, Jyvaskyla (Finland)
  3. Elena Bauer, Assistant Professor, Department for Pedagogy and Social Education  - University College of South Denmark, Aabenraa (Denmark)

These visits will contribute to joint work on Jean Monnet Program (Erasmus+ Program) application and overall cooperation prospects.
